| | | | Navigate With Ease
nüvi 360 comes ready to go right out of the box with preloaded City Navigator® NT street maps, including a hefty points of interest database with hotels, restaurants, fuel, ATMs and more. Simply touch the color sunlight-readable screen to enter a destination, and nüvi takes you there with 2D or 3D maps and turn-by-turn voice directions. It even announces the name of exits and streets so you never have to take your eyes off the road. In addition, nüvi 360 accepts custom points of interest, such as school zones and safety cameras and lets you set proximity alerts to warn you of upcoming POIs. The European version even includes a preloaded safety camera database containing the location of safety cameras for parts of Europe.
Add Traffic Alerts
Avoid traffic jams with the addition of an optional FM TMC traffic receiver and traffic services. By adding these to your nüvi, you are notified of accidents or road construction ahead on your route. Simply touch the screen to view traffic details or recalculate your route to avoid traffic. Select nüvi 360 models also include an integrated traffic receiver and services (click versions tab to view all).
Take It With You
Like the rest of the nüvi series, nüvi 300 sports a sleek, slim design and fits comfortably in your pocket or purse. Its rechargeable lithium-ion battery makes it convenient for navigation by car or foot.
Go Beyond Navigation
Navigation is just the beginning. nüvi 360 includes many “must have” entertainment and travel tools including MP3 player, audio book player (subscription to Audible.com required), JPEG picture viewer, world travel clock with time zones, currency converter, measurement converter, calculator and more. It also comes with Garmin Lock™, an anti-theft feature, and configurable vehicle icons that let you select car-shaped graphics to show your location on the map. Optional plug-in SD cards let you add additional features to enhance your travel experience including language translation and detailed travel guides. Our SaversGuide® provides information on nearby merchants offering discounts to customize your nüvi whether you’re traveling or close to home.

5 of 5 Garmin Nuvi 360 living with it in the real world Thursday, March 06, 2008 Evan from Rochester, MN
This has got to be the value of the early year for me as far as purchases from Buy.Com are concerned.
I travel out of state at least once a month and using maps and the internet was primarily my recourse in navigating prior to the availability of rental car navigation systems which is usually available for about $10.00/day.
Rental car company A usually has them and rents Garmin units which made me appreciate Garmins function and versatility; quite comparable to what I have in my own vehicle.
The 360 gives you turn by turn voice instructions with an option of a screen view of upcoming directions which is very helpful when there are a lot of turns coming up in a short distance. The best feature is the built in points of interests (POI) function which is not available in other manufacturers and proves invaluable if you are in an unfamiliar city; find hotels, gas stations, banks, restaurants, museums, etc. they are in there. Entering addresses and POI's is very simple and intuitive. The directions given are great and it automatically recalculates routes if you decide to deviate.
The 360 also has bluetooth for your cell phone so you can use it as a hands-free device and it even automatically downloaded my contacts. It also has the phone numbers of the POI so you can call them with just a push of the button in the touchscreen which I used calling the Mercedes Benz Classic Center in Irvine; awesome convenience. I have not used it's built-in MP3 player, audiobooks (like books on tape) capable, conversion functions, etc. more than whatever you will need.
The screen is excellent in bright daylight and automatically switches to a night mode. The volume and clarity of the speakers are pretty good too.
What's not to like:
PRICE, they are a little expensive brand new but a refurb unit is available for less than $200.00 at Buy.com....good luck in getting it since I think they sold out in less than a week.
The webupdater is also clunky in function and you have to be technologically competent in figuring how to make it work.
This is an excellent and VERY THIN & SMALL (pocket/purse friendly) unit that made mincemeat of my 6 day trip to L.A. and San Diego. 3 more trips and it will have paid for itself.
Sorry if I am gushing so much but it is that good. Was this review helpful?
